So this is how its going to work . Ill set up a template  schematic thats as general as I can make it,  although I believe i may make several different templates for different types of alarms.

For instance, an on/off alarming system is different than a range like temperature,  for instance. On/off will have parameters like alarm on change or alarm on "off to on" or "on to off". 

A range alarming system have totally different types of alarms. For instance, a deadband may be necessary. If you have a tank that floats above and below a high level alarm, you best have a deadband of a percent or two, else every time it bounces , the alarm will sound and It'll drive you crazy.
